java - 有没有一种方法或工具可以将 IntelliJ IDEA 项目转换为 Makefile 项目?

标签 java intellij-idea makefile build-tools

我有经典的 IntelliJ IDEA 项目(没有 maven 或 gradle)。我想将此项目转换为 Makefile 项目。

例如,我有一个没有某些框架的控制台应用程序。该应用程序由Main.java、Class1.java 和Class2.java 组成。源文件位于 src/com/site/ 文件夹中。

我想在终端中编写make并得到Main.jar。当然,我不想手动创建 Makefile。

最佳答案

我没有找到任何解决方案。因此,我使用这个片段:

someproject -p out
javac src/com/example/*.java -d out/
cd out/ && jar cfe someproject.jar com.example.Main  com/example/*.class && mv someproject.jar ../ && cd .. 
echo "#!/bin/bash" > someproject
echo 'java -jar $${BASH_SOURCE[0]}.jar' >> someproject
chmod a+x someproject

关于java - 有没有一种方法或工具可以将 IntelliJ IDEA 项目转换为 Makefile 项目?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26705559/

相关文章:

java - Hibernate错误生成自动id增量

java函数确定具有给定宽度的图像的高度?

java - JTextField - 数字分隔(ArrayList)

java - 为什么我无法在 intellij-idea 2018.3.5 中引用 javadoc 上的私有(private)字段、方法?

makefile - 用 yocto 建立一个图书馆

java - 启用tomcat失败: Invalid section header '[Unit] Description=Apache Tomcat'

java - 我在 IntelliJ 中找不到 "Build Tool"的 Maven

java - Intellij IDEA 同一个项目中的多种语言

python - 在不运行测试的情况下制作(从源代码安装)python

c# - 如何在 Visual Studio 2008 Express Edition 中生成 Make 文件